By NATION REPORTERGOVERNMENT has released K543.4 million for procurement of drugs and medical supplies in various public health institutions.Secretary to the Treasury Felix Nkulukusa indicated that this was part of K650m which was also released for procurement of drugs and medical supplies and the K67m for hospital operations.Government has however announced that it has procured enough essential medicines for health facilities to address the shortage of drugs that hit some health facilities.Ministry of Health Permanent Secretary Technical Service Lackson Kasonka said that medicines would be supplied to medical facilities next week.Professor Kasonka said Government remained focused to ensuring that all medical facilities were fully stocked with essential drugs.He further warned staff in Government medical facilities against pilfering drugs because such behaviour will attract stiff punishment.“Government has put measures aimed at curbing drug pilferage in hostels and Clinics,” he said.And former Pharmaceutical Society of Zambia president Jerome Kanyika said the leadership shown by Health Minister Sylvia […]
